Fort Lincoln Cemetery
This historic cemetery is located just a short drive from Mount Rainier. Established in 1868, it serves as the final resting place for many notable figures, including Civil War veterans and prominent local residents. The serene landscape, marked by well-maintained lawns and picturesque monuments, invites visitors to reflect on the past. Guided tours often highlight its rich history, providing insight into the lives of those interred there.
The cemetery is recognized not only for its historical significance but also for its beautiful surroundings. Tall trees line the pathways, creating a peaceful atmosphere for both visitors and families of the deceased. Seasonal blooms add color and life to the grounds, further enhancing its tranquil appeal. Many come here not just to remember loved ones but also to appreciate the artistry of the gravestones and monuments that tell stories of the area's heritage.

Prince George's African American Museum and Cultural Center
Visitors can explore the rich history and cultural contributions of African Americans in Prince George's County at this museum. The exhibits encompass a range of topics, including art, history, and community stories. Diverse artifacts and interactive displays engage guests, making the experience both informative and enjoyable. Special programs and events, such as lectures and workshops, further enhance the learning environment.
The museum also serves as a vibrant hub for the community. Local artists often showcase their work in rotating exhibitions, contributing to the ever-evolving landscape of the arts. Educational outreach initiatives help foster appreciation and understanding of African American culture among residents and visitors alike. People of all ages will find a welcoming atmosphere that encourages exploration and dialogue.
